Tx of IBS - correct answer ✔✔ Best initial therapy: *Fiber*
Antispasmodic/Anticholingergics: dicyclomine, Hyoscyamine
Second line- TCAs (amitryptiline)
CCS, What test should you order for IBS? - correct answer ✔✔ 1. Stool: stool guiac, leukocytes, cultures, ova & parasites.
2. Colonoscopy
3. Abdominal CT scan
Umbilical hernia in newborns is associated with? - correct answer ✔✔ Congenital hypothyroidism Screen with TSH (you should screen for TSH anyway)
What three metabolic conditions do most states require newborn screening? - correct answer ✔✔ 1. Phenylketonuria 2. Galactosemia 3. Hypothyroidism
Antibiotics of choice in IBD - correct answer ✔✔ Ciprofloxacin + Metrodinazole (they have some kind of immune modulatory effect)
Middle-aged woman with itching and xanthelesmas = primary biliary cirrhosis. What is the best initial test, and the most accurate test? - correct answer ✔✔ Initial: elevated ALP, normal bilirubin
Accurate: antimitochondrial antibodies
Liver Biopsy
Antimitochondrial antibodies? - correct answer ✔✔ Primary biliary cirrhosis Antismooth muscle antibody? - correct answer ✔✔ Primary sclerosing cholangitis
What condition accounts for most causes of primary sclerosing cholangitis? - correct answer ✔✔ IBD
What is the best initial test for primary sclerosing cholangitis? Most accurate? - correct answer ✔✔ Initial: elevated ALP, *elevated bilirubin*
Best: ERCP (beading of biliary system)
Others: antismooth muscle antibody, ANCA positive
Treatment for both primary biliary cirrhosis and primary sclerosing cholangitis? - correct answer ✔✔ Ursodeoxycholic acid
Young woman with hepatitis with thyroiditis or ITP, autoimmune hepatitis. Best initial test, and most accurate? - correct answer ✔✔ Initial: ANA & antismooth muscle positive
Best: Liver biopsy
Other: liver/kidney microsomL antibody, SPEP (serum protein electrophoresis) with hypergammaglobulinemia
Best initial test for hemochromatosis - correct answer ✔✔ Serum iron, iron binding capacity (low), ferritin (high)
Most accurate test for hemochromatosis - correct answer ✔✔ MRI of liver + genetic testing for HFe gene
mutation
(Spares liver biopsy)
Last two indications for amphotericin - correct answer ✔✔ Cryptococcus and mucormycosis
Best drug for aspergillus - correct answer ✔✔ Voriconazole
Best fungal drug for neutropenic fever - correct answer ✔✔ Caspofungin Best drug for candida - correct answer ✔✔ Fluconazole
Heberden's nodule - correct answer ✔✔ DIP and osteoarthritis
Bouchard's nodule - correct answer ✔✔ PIP and both RA and osteoarthritis
Squamous cell carcinoma of the lung is associated with production of what hormone? - correct answer✔✔ parathyroid like hormone (look for patient with a cavitary lesions near a bronchus who has hypercalcemia)
Small cell carcinoma of the lung is associated with production of what hormone - correct answer ✔✔ ADH (causes SIADH)
Look for normovolemic hyponatremia (sodium loss tends to be much higher than water retention)
Treatment of SIADH? - correct answer ✔✔ Water restriction
If hyponatremia is severe then use hypertonic saline and loop diuretics. Persistent hyponatremia should be treated with demeclocycline or conivaptan
Best therapy for hairy cell leukemia? - correct answer ✔✔ Cladribine
Rulonoxitib - correct answer ✔✔ Jak2 inhibitor used as adjunct in myelofibrosis
Bortezomib
What is it used for?
What specific indication does it have for that disease?
What should be done before administration? - correct answer ✔✔ Used for MM
Indicated for renal failure in MM
Acyclovir should be given before administration due to reactivation of varicella (shingles) Best treatment for MM - correct answer ✔✔ If young autologous BM transplant (<70)
Allogenic only for <50 (increased graft vs host in older pts
Best chemotherapy for MM - correct answer ✔✔ 1. Melphalan + steroids 2. Thalidomide or lenalidomide
3. Bortezomib
Best Tx for symptomatic Waldenostrom's (high IgM, hyperviscosity) - correct answer ✔✔ Plasmapheresis
Best chemotherapy for Waldenostrom's - correct answer ✔✔ Rituximab (if CD20 positive)
Fludarabine
Chlorambucil
(All used in CLL)
Aplastic anemia best tx if bone marrow transplant is unavailable - correct answer ✔✔ Antithymocytw globulin and cyclosporine
Causes of aplastic anemia - correct answer ✔✔ Chronic hep C and B
Mostly idiopathic however
What makes Hodgkin's lymphoma different from nonhodgkin's? - correct answer ✔✔ Reed-Sternberg Cells
Best next step in lymphoma? - correct answer ✔✔ Excisional biopsy
After you confirm the diagnosis with excisional biopsy (lymphoma) best next step? - correct answer ✔✔ Determine stage with:
CXR
CT scan of chest, abd., pelvis, and head
Bone marrow biopsy
